Image 83 of 39018th June 1788


Saint Clement Danes

Middlesex

to wit William Penny< no role > aged about 48 years
upon his Oath saith that about 25 years ago he
Intermarried with Ann< no role > his present Wife at the Parish
Church of Saint Martin in the fields that he this
Examinant Rented and lived in a House in
Cumberland Street in the Parish of Saint Pancras in
the County of Middlesex for about Eighteen Months at
the yearly Rent ofThirTwenty Six Pounds that he
hath quitted said House about Sixteen years since
which time he has not Rented any House
Tenement or Lodging of Ten Pounds a year paid
Taxes or done any Act to gain a Subsequent
Settlement


Sworn this 18th.
day of June 1788
D. Walker Rupt: Clarke< no role >

Wm Penny< no role >
